Abstract

Immunostimulatory oligonucleotides, which contain a CpG immunostimulatory motif and a second motif that is capable of forming secondary structure, including duplex and higher order structures in vitro and in vivo, are disclosed. They include nucleic acids, or pharmaceutically acceptable salts thereof, having base sequences that include 5′ TCGTCGTTTTCGGCGCGCGCCGT 3′ (SEQ ID NO: 1), in which each C is unmethylated and 3′ refers to the 3′ end of the nucleic acid. The oligonucleotides activate B cells and NK cells and induce expression of type I interferon and interferon-γ. The oligonucleotides are useful for treating a variety of disorders and conditions, including allergy, asthma, infection, and cancer. In addition to their use as single agents and as combination therapies, the disclosed oligonucleotides are useful as adjuvants in vaccines.

Claims

         21 . An immunostimulatory oligonucleotide having a base sequence comprising 5′ T*C_G*T*C*G*T*T*T*T*C*G*G*C*G*C*G*C*G*C*C*G*T 3′ (SEQ ID NO: 2), wherein each * represents a stabilized internucleotide linkage and _ represents a phosphodiester or phosphodiester-like internucleotide linkage. 
     
     
         22 . The immunostimulatory oligonucleotide according to  claim 21 , wherein each * in SEQ ID NO: 2 represents a phosphorothioate internucleotide linkage and _ represents a phosphodiester internucleotide linkage. 
     
     
         23 . An immunostimulatory oligonucleotide having a base sequence comprising 5′ T*C*G*T*C*G*T*T*T*T*C*G*G*C*G*C*G*C*G*C*C*G*T 3′ (SEQ ID NO: 3), wherein each * represents a stabilized internucleotide linkage and the oligonucleotide is 23-26 nucleotides in length. 
     
     
         24 . The immunostimulatory oligonucleotide according to  claim 23 , wherein each * in SEQ ID NO: 3 represents a phosphorothioate internucleotide linkage. 
     
     
         25 . An immunostimulatory oligonucleotide having a base sequence comprising 5′ TCGTCGTTTTCGGCGCGCGCCGTX 1 X 2 X 3 X 4  3′ (SEQ ID NO: 6), wherein each C is unmethylated, X 1 , X 2 , X 3 , and X 4  are each independently a nucleotide base, and X 1 X 2 X 3 X 4  is not TTTT. 
     
     
         26 . A pharmaceutical composition comprising an immunostimulatory oligonucleotide according to  claim 21 , a pharmaceutically acceptable carrier, and an optional antigen. 
     
     
         27 . A method of treating a disorder or condition in a subject comprising administering to the subject in need of treatment an effective amount of an immunostimulatory oligonucleotide according to  claim 21 , wherein the disease or condition is selected from an infection, an allergic condition, and cancer.
